  • Henry Moore, O.M., C.H.
  • Three Reclining Figures on Pedestals (C. 439)
  • Lithograph printed in colours, 1976, signed in pencil, numbered XIII/XV (an artist's proof aside from the edition of 50), unframed
  • sheet: 57 by 77.7cm.; 22 1/2 by 30 5/8 in.
Lithograph printed in colours, 1976, signed in pencil, numbered XIII/XV (an Artist's proof aside from the edition of 50), printed by Curwen Prints Ltd., London, published by Galleria Marino, Rome, on wove paper

Provenance

Acquired directly from the Artist by the present owner

Condition

The full sheet printed to the edges, in good condition apart from pale light-staining, minor handling marks and creases mostly in grey-green border, further minor creasing at tips of sheet, slight paper discoloration at extreme sheet edges, framed.
